Kaelah Mizzi
Defense, #23
Midfielder, Sr.
Sault Ste. Marie, Ontario, CANADA

2008: Lettered for the second time.  Played in 10 games starting in nine of them. Contributed with 10 shots on goal for the season. Named to the all-GLIAC academic team.

2007: Lettered for the first time. Played in 15 games scoring six points on three goals. The three goals came during the Finlandia game.

Before NMU:  Played at St. Joseph’s College in Indiana where she won a letter.

High School:  MVP all four years…Nominated for Athlete of the Year in 2006…Received the Golden Boot Award…Ranked fourth in Ontario for scoring in 2004…Leading scorer all four years…Also participated in track where she broke the NOSSA record in the 200-meter and was named MVP all four years.

Personal:  A 2006 graduate of St. Basil Secondary…Played club soccer for the Sudbury Canadians and the Sault Thunder…Sudbury team were Ontario Cup runners-up in 2005…Likes music and spending time with family…Majoring in criminal justice…Daughter of Terry and Linda Zeppa…Born on November 5, 1988.
